This happened a several months ago.

To start off I'm in the legal field. I was offered a new job assisting an attorney completing the paperwork for incoming clients as well as general research before handing it off to her. The expectations were that I be trained before doing anything so that I do it properly. During the initial interview I said as a point from my resume that I'm proficient with communication skills in the workplace (which will come in to play later).

My first day, I came in and was ready to do the work expecting that I would be trained and fully prepared for the work that was to be done. One younger lady (their early 20s my late 20s, not that it matters much) was supposed to train me and their last days were in the next two weeks. I was doing my onboarding paperwork as the attorney and I had discussed before I came in which the person training told me she was aware of. Within the first hour of doing the paperwork the attorney called me from her office which was 10 ft away and said “why haven't I seen any of your work yet?” I explained to her that I was in the middle of doing my onboarding as we discussed the day before and she said “What do you mean? You can do that on your own time. Not while I'm paying you.”

Immediately after that conversation I told the lady who was going to do my training that I don't think this job is right me and will not be accepting the job here. She told me “I don't blame you, that's why I'm quitting.”

When I told the attorney about my decision she said “you should have communicated with me that you felt this way. Your communication skills are why I wanted to hire you.”

I left. I still haven't been paid and I don't care one bit because I feel like I've dodged a bullet.
